Main Function:

  • Plays a vital role in assuring whole patient care is made available to each patient through referrals, prior authorizations, appointments and services.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will oversee daily operations of managing APU schedule for Pain Management providers.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will schedule APU cases within the EMR to include the appropriate coding information, staff, equipment and pre-op testing needed.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will follow up with patient’s care team to obtain required clearances and medication instructions prior to surgery.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will verify insurance and obtain prior authorizations that are needed prior to procedure.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will communicate with patients to schedule procedures and explain any prep/testing requirements necessary for procedure.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will act as a liaison between patients, surgeons and APU staff to communicate any questions, concerns or add-on APU cases.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will back up the Clinical Secretary staff as needed.
  • The Surgical Scheduler will proactively ensure all State and Federal regulatory requirements are met.
  • The Surgical Scheduler works closely with Provider Billing to assure compliance and maximum reimbursement.

About UR Thompson Health

Welcome to UR Medicine Thompson Health's home on LinkedIn.

An award-winning, nonprofit healthcare system, Thompson began as a small community hospital more than 100 years ago. Today, we are the premier healthcare provider for approximately 215,000 people in upstate New York’s greater Finger Lakes area. With more than 550 practitioners, over 1,700 associates and approximately 200 community volunteers, we offer a full range of healthcare services.

Our system has locations in Ontario, Livingston, Monroe and Wayne counties and includes:

• The 113-bed F.F. Thompson Hospital

• 24-hour skilled nursing care at the M.M. Ewing Continuing Care Center, with an off-site medical adult day program

• Independent and enriched living apartments at Ferris Hills at West Lake and Clark Meadows

• Primary care services at 10 medical practices

• Family health and wellness services, including educational programs to promote healthy lifestyles

• The Sands Cancer Center, part of UR Medicine's Wilmot Cancer Institute

• A full range of rehabilitative services

• Eight lab draw stations

• A comprehensive breast imaging center

• Two urgent care centers

F.F. Thompson Hospital has designation from the American Nurses Credentialing Center as a Magnet® hospital and from the state as a Stroke Center. Quality designations from the Joint Commission include Certificates of Distinction in Knee Replacement and Hip Replacement, Orthopedic Rehabilitation Certification and Advanced Perinatal Certification. Thompson was also the first hospital in New York to be named a Center of Excellence in Hernia Surgery™ by the Surgical Review Corporation (SRC).

Thompson Health was named one of Becker Hospital Review's Top 150 Places to Work in Healthcare in 2015, 2016, 2017 and 2018. Also in 2018, the health system received “LGBTQ Healthcare Equality Leader” designation from the Human Rights Campaign Foundation (HRC), which previously recognized the health system four times since 2014.
